Nitish Rana run out video: Bumrah pulls off sharp direct hit to run out Rana
Delhi Capitals made a brisk start to their chase, but a costly mix-up cut short the momentum as Nitish Rana was run out in unfortunate fashion. At 39/2 after five overs, DC looked in control before the mishap injected sudden drama into the contest.
The incident unfolded in the second over when Jasprit Bumrah delivered a slower ball outside off. Rana nudged it towards mid-wicket and initially set off for a quick single, but hesitation midway proved fatal. His partner Pathum Nissanka had already committed and was well down the pitch, leaving Rana stranded.
Bumrah reacted swiftly, moving to his left to collect the ball before unleashing a direct hit at the bowler’s end in one smooth motion. Despite a desperate dive, Rana was well short of his crease. Replays later suggested that even without the stutter, he may have struggled to make his ground.

The dismissal handed Mumbai Indians an early breakthrough, briefly shifting the pressure onto Delhi. Sameer Rizvi then walked in to steady the innings alongside the set batter.
Earlier, Mumbai Indians posted a competitive 162/6, powered by a composed 51 off 36 balls from stand-in captain Suryakumar Yadav. Rohit Sharma provided a solid start with 35, but Delhi’s bowlers ensured the total remained within reach. Mukesh Kumar struck twice early, while Axar Patel impressed with a tight spell and the key wicket of Rohit. Lungi Ngidi and T Natarajan also chipped in to keep things under control at the death.
